Antiseptics are germicides applied to living tissue and pores and skin; disinfectants are antimicrobials utilized only to inanimate objects. Usually, antiseptics are employed only to the skin and not for surface disinfection, and disinfectants usually are not utilized for pores and skin antisepsis given that they can injure pores and skin together with other tissues. Virucide, fungicide, bactericide, sporicide, and tuberculocide can get rid of the kind of microorganism recognized by the prefix. By way of example, a bactericide is really an agent that kills bacteria."

It absolutely was initially synthesized in 1853 by Alexander William Williamson and afterwards generated for cordite preparing. It can be made by means of hydration of propene or hydrogenation of acetone, with present day procedures attaining anhydrous alcohol by azeotropic distillation. Further than its manufacturing, isopropyl alcohol serves in professional medical options being a rubbing alcohol and hand sanitizer, and in industrial and household purposes as being a solvent.

The usage of powders, composed of a mix of the chlorine-releasing agent with highly absorbent resin, for disinfecting spills of physique fluids has become evaluated by laboratory checks and healthcare facility ward trials. The inclusion of acrylic resin particles in formulations markedly increases the quantity of fluid which can be soaked up since the resin can soak up two hundred–three hundred periods its very own bodyweight of fluid, with regards to the fluid consistency.
